Transaction 59ff80f321ec9f688c766601e63bd3ac100a4a8be2b0b8adc5dbb9b132222a1b
1 Input
1 Output
-
59ff80f321ec9f688c766601e63bd3ac100a4a8be2b0b8adc5dbb9b132222a1b:0
- value
- 3000307
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72db2e16dee54f4a345310f444db756bc99e6839 OP_EQUAL
- address
- 3CAKXJqVqyhXHsWG7uQqMN89dMKLWbTvnM